A disintegrin and metalloproteinase with thrombospondin motifs 7 (ADAMTS7)

Target
ADAMTS7
Molecular classification
Enzyme, Metalloproteinase, Metallopeptidase, Extracellular matrix remodeling protein
01

Overview

A disintegrin and metalloproteinase with thrombospondin motifs 7 (ADAMTS7) is a secreted zinc-dependent metalloproteinase that plays a central role in the remodeling of the extracellular matrix, particularly through proteolytic cleavage of cartilage oligomeric matrix protein (COMP) and other substrates[1][2][3][5]. ADAMTS7 promotes vascular smooth muscle cell migration and neointimal formation in the vasculature, contributing to atherosclerotic plaque development and is genetically associated with increased coronary artery disease risk[2][3][4]. In joint tissues, it is implicated in matrix degradation observed in arthritic disorders, including rheumatoid arthritis[2][3]. ADAMTS7 activity is also linked to disc degeneration and generalized inflammatory changes[2][3]. The enzyme is considered a promising therapeutic target for cardiovascular and arthritic diseases, with inhibition of its metalloproteinase activity being investigated as a potential medical intervention[4]. Genetic loss-of-function or hypomorphic variants are protective for atherosclerosis and may represent natural models for therapy design[4]. There are currently no approved drugs directly targeting ADAMTS7, though it is under consideration as a novel drug target[2][3][4].

Safety considerations

Disruption of extracellular matrix homeostasis with potential effects on cartilage and vascular tissue integrityPossible unintended effects on tissue remodeling and repair if inhibited systemicallyUnclear long-term safety profile due to the broad substrate specificity

Biomarkers

ADAMTS7 genetic variants (such as rs3825807/p.Ser214Pro) for coronary artery disease riskADAMTS7 protein levels (proposed in arthritis and atherosclerosis research)
